what is the area of a circle if its radius is 3596cm let pi=3.14

Area of a circle of radius [tex]r[/tex] : [tex]A=\pi r^2[/tex]

3596cm = 35.96 m hence

Hence here [tex]A=\pi r^2\approx3.14\cdot(35.96)^2=3.14\cdot1293.1216=4,060.401824m^2[/tex]
